// We'll use kNonCharacter* constants to signal invalid utf-8.
// The number in the name signals how many input bytes were invalid.
constexpr int kNonCharacter1 = -1;
constexpr int kNonCharacter2 = -2;
constexpr int kNonCharacter3 = -3;

bool IsNonCharacter(int character) {
  return character >= kNonCharacter3 && character <= kNonCharacter1;
}

ALWAYS_INLINE size_t LengthOfNonCharacter(int character) {
  DCHECK(IsNonCharacter(character));
  return -character;
}

constexpr std::array<uint8_t, 256> kNonAsciiSequenceLength = {
    0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0,
    0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0,
    0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0,
    0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0,
    0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0,
    0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0,
    0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0,
    0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0,
    0, 0,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2,
    2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 2, 3, 3, 3, 3, 3, 3, 3, 3, 3, 3, 3, 3, 3, 3, 3, 3,
    4, 4, 4, 4, 4,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0, 0};

inline int DecodeNonAsciiSequence(base::span<const uint8_t> sequence) {
  DCHECK(!IsAscii(sequence[0]));

  const size_t length = sequence.size();
  if (length == 2) {
    DCHECK_GE(sequence[0], 0xC2);
    DCHECK_LE(sequence[0], 0xDF);
    if (sequence[1] < 0x80 || sequence[1] > 0xBF)
      return kNonCharacter1;
    return ((sequence[0] << 6) + sequence[1]) - 0x00003080;
  }
  if (length == 3) {
    DCHECK_GE(sequence[0], 0xE0);
    DCHECK_LE(sequence[0], 0xEF);
    switch (sequence[0]) {
      case 0xE0:
        if (sequence[1] < 0xA0 || sequence[1] > 0xBF)
          return kNonCharacter1;
        break;
      case 0xED:
        if (sequence[1] < 0x80 || sequence[1] > 0x9F)
          return kNonCharacter1;
        break;
      default:
        if (sequence[1] < 0x80 || sequence[1] > 0xBF)
          return kNonCharacter1;
    }
    if (sequence[2] < 0x80 || sequence[2] > 0xBF)
      return kNonCharacter2;
    return ((sequence[0] << 12) + (sequence[1] << 6) + sequence[2]) -
           0x000E2080;
  }
  DCHECK_EQ(length, 4u);
  DCHECK_GE(sequence[0], 0xF0);
  DCHECK_LE(sequence[0], 0xF4);
  switch (sequence[0]) {
    case 0xF0:
      if (sequence[1] < 0x90 || sequence[1] > 0xBF)
        return kNonCharacter1;
      break;
    case 0xF4:
      if (sequence[1] < 0x80 || sequence[1] > 0x8F)
        return kNonCharacter1;
      break;
    default:
      if (sequence[1] < 0x80 || sequence[1] > 0xBF)
        return kNonCharacter1;
  }
  if (sequence[2] < 0x80 || sequence[2] > 0xBF)
    return kNonCharacter2;
  if (sequence[3] < 0x80 || sequence[3] > 0xBF)
    return kNonCharacter3;
  return ((sequence[0] << 18) + (sequence[1] << 12) + (sequence[2] << 6) +
          sequence[3]) -
         0x03C82080;
}

template <typename CharType>
std::string TextCodecUtf8::EncodeCommon(base::span<const CharType> characters) {
  // The maximum number of UTF-8 bytes needed per UTF-16 code unit is 3.
  // BMP characters take only one UTF-16 code unit and can take up to 3 bytes
  // (3x).
  // Non-BMP characters take two UTF-16 code units and can take up to 4 bytes
  // (2x).
  CHECK_LE(characters.size(), std::numeric_limits<wtf_size_t>::max() / 3);
  const wtf_size_t length = static_cast<wtf_size_t>(characters.size());
  Vector<uint8_t> bytes(length * 3);

  wtf_size_t i = 0;
  wtf_size_t bytes_written = 0;
  while (i < length) {
    UChar32 character;
    U16_NEXT(characters, i, length, character);
    // U16_NEXT will simply emit a surrogate code point if an unmatched
    // surrogate is encountered; we must convert it to a
    // U+FFFD (REPLACEMENT CHARACTER) here.
    if (0xD800 <= character && character <= 0xDFFF)
      character = uchar::kReplacementCharacter;
    U8_APPEND_UNSAFE(bytes, bytes_written, character);
  }

  return std::string(reinterpret_cast<char*>(bytes.data()), bytes_written);
}

template <typename CharType>
TextCodec::EncodeIntoResult TextCodecUtf8::EncodeIntoCommon(
    base::span<const CharType> source,
    base::span<uint8_t> destination) {
  const wtf_size_t length = base::checked_cast<wtf_size_t>(source.size());
  TextCodec::EncodeIntoResult encode_into_result{0, 0};

  wtf_size_t i = 0;
  wtf_size_t previous_code_unit_index = 0;
  bool is_error = false;
  while (i < length && encode_into_result.bytes_written < destination.size() &&
         !is_error) {
    UChar32 character;
    previous_code_unit_index = i;
    U16_NEXT(source, i, length, character);
    // U16_NEXT will simply emit a surrogate code point if an unmatched
    // surrogate is encountered. See comment in EncodeCommon() for more info.
    if (0xD800 <= character && character <= 0xDFFF)
      character = uchar::kReplacementCharacter;
    U8_APPEND(destination, encode_into_result.bytes_written, destination.size(),
              character, is_error);
  }

  // |is_error| is only true when U8_APPEND cannot append the UTF8 bytes that
  // represent a given UTF16 code point, due to limited capacity. In that case,
  // the last code point read was not used, so we must not include its code
  // units in our final |code_units_read| count.
  if (is_error)
    encode_into_result.code_units_read = previous_code_unit_index;
  else
    encode_into_result.code_units_read = i;

  return encode_into_result;
}
